All depends on what you are trying to measure. Could be as simple as a tape measure/ruler where you measure 3 along 3 axes (sides) for a simple shape to a sophisticaled, calibrated laser surveying. Which ever way, it is achieved in the same way(mostly), which is measuring lengths of the object (along certain axes(as in the plural of axis, wiki cartesian coordinates if you are interested to give you some insight). Afte the lengths have been found a volume can be found. For complicated shape this has to be broken up in to smaller achievable pieces, (even most of the very sophisicated technology does this)
Alternatively if if it is to find the defining equation of the planes, it is possible to derive the volume of the object using calculus.
another option is if you are measuring a fluid you can drop something of known volume and measure the displace,ment of the fluid and that would allow you to calculate the volume
another option is ultrasonics for instance ultrasonic electromagnetic readiation is basically bounced through a material (for example a metal) and you measure the time it takes to propogate through the material,and if you know the density of the material and the length that is basically enough to be able to calculate volume also.
either way it really depends on what you are trying to measure.
The instrument that measures the volume of inhaled and exhaled air is called a spirometer. It is commonly used to assess lung function and diagnose respiratory conditions.
A graduated cylinder or a beaker can be used to measure the volume or capacity of a water bottle by pouring water from the bottle into the measuring instrument and reading the volume indicated on the scale.

An instrument that measures alcohol volume is called a hydrometer. It assesses the specific gravity of a liquid, which can be used to calculate the alcohol by volume (ABV) in beverages. Another common device is the alcohol meter, specifically designed for measuring the alcohol content in distilled spirits. Both instruments are essential in brewing and distillation processes.
